SPICY SCRAMBLED EGGS
By most, the humble egg is not considered substantial dinner fare, but these spicy scrambled eggs, which are incredible on their own, make a satisfying meal when piled into a burrito, teamed with rice and beans. Bittman's cooking technique, borrowed from Jeans-Georges Vongerichten, calls for combining the eggs with butter in a cold saucepan then cooking until creamy and soft - not unlike loose oatmeal - with small curds throughout.

Steps:
- Put butter or oil in a skillet, preferably nonstick, and turn heat to medium-high. Add garlic, ginger, scallions, chile and a sprinkling of salt and p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until garlic begins to color, about 3 minutes. Remove from heat and let cool for about 5 minutes.
- Beat eggs lightly with a little more salt and pepper. Return pan to medium-high heat and add eggs. Stir occasionally, until curds begin to form, then remove from heat and stir to break up curds. Return to heat and repeat, stirring occasionally until mixture begins to clump. Cook and stir until eggs are creamy and thick but not dry: they will continue to cook under their own heat after you remove them from pan, so stop a moment short of your desired consistency.
- Stir in cilantro and serve immediately.

AKURI (SPICED SCRAMBLED EGGS)
This is an easy-to-make Anglo-Indian recipe for spiced scrambled eggs. Serve with chapatis or puris and some spiced vegetables. Recipe adapted from: "the vegetarian epicure, book two", by Anna Thomas.

Steps:
- Beat the eggs lightly with the milk, salt, pepper and chopped cilantro.
- Heat butter,or ghee, in a large skillet and saute the chopped onions until they begin to color.
- Add the chiles, ginger, red pepper, turmeric and cumin.
- Stir over medium heat for about 2 minutes.
- Raise the heat slightly and pour in the beaten eggs.
- Stir constantly until the eggs are just set but still creamy.
- Serve immediately with chapatis.
